The KENNAMETAL 4045134 is a solid carbide turning insert designed for precision finishing operations on CNC lathes and turning centers. It carries the ANSI designation CCGT21505HP and ISO designation CCGT060202HP, with a KCU10 manufacturer grade and a PVD-applied TiAlN coating. The 80-degree diamond (rhombic) insert shape provides a strong cutting geometry, while the positive rake angle of 15 degrees and honed cutting edge style reduce cutting forces during finishing passes. With an inscribed circle of 0.25 inches and a corner radius of 0.0079 inches, this insert is built for tight-tolerance, low-feed finishing work. It is installed as a screw-on style insert and is a neutral-hand, multi-use tool suitable for turning, facing, and boring.
This insert is intended for finishing operations on steel, stainless steel, superalloys, titanium, cast iron, and non-ferrous materials including aluminum, corresponding to ISO work material codes P, M, K, N, S, and H. The KCU10 grade delivers high wear resistance across these material groups while maintaining adequate toughness. It is suited for both light interrupted cuts and continuous finishing passes in production turning environments. Designed for use in screw-on CCGT-style toolholders accepting a size 21505 insert with a 0.1102-inch hole diameter. Compatible with ANSI and ISO standard toolholder systems. Verify holder pocket geometry and screw torque specifications against the toolholder manufacturer's documentation before installation.
This insert is installed by a qualified machinist or CNC operator following standard toolholder manufacturer procedures. Power down and lock out the machine before indexing or replacing inserts. Use the correct torque driver specified by the toolholder manufacturer for the clamping screw — do not overtighten or use impact tools. Inspect the insert pocket seat and clamping screw for wear or damage each time the insert is changed to maintain accurate seating and repeatable tool offset.
